In this episode, Bank of Singapore speaks with Green Monday, a global catalyst for change who has been paving the way in advocating for a better tomorrow... David Yeung, is the Founder of Green Monday, a multi-faceted social venture, that aims to tackle climate change, global food insecurity, public health and animal welfare issues. David shares his insights on constructing a regenerative global ecosystem of future food and how this will greatly impact our world and aid towards the ongoing climate crisis.
